Fannie and Freddie give borrowers more time

"Mortgage giants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ac have extended a moratorium on foreclosure suspensions for another three weeks, directing the mortgage servicers they work with to postpone any foreclosure or eviction proceedings through January 31.

Fannie (FNM, Fortune 500) and Freddie (FRE, Fortune 500) projected that, under the original moratorium, which began Nov. 26 and was scheduled to lapse on Jan. 9, 6,000 homeowners would avoid bank repossession and eventually qualify for mortgage modifications. The companies don't have any actual statistics tracking how many borrowers the moratorium has helped.

The extension should give servicers more time to help these at-risk homeowners enroll in the companies' Streamlined Modification Program."
